Abstract
Digitally signed documents (e.g. contracts) would quickly lose their validity if the signing keys were revoked or the signature scheme was broken. The conventional validation techniques have been designed just for ephemeral use of signatures and are impractical for long-term validation. We present a new scheme that: (1)pro vides fast revocation while giving no extra power to on-line service providers; (2)supports long-term validation; (3)is lightweight and scalable.
